Curried Honey Chicken

1/4 cup butter, melted
1/4 cup orange juice
1/2 cup honey
2 Tbsp lemon juice
3 Tbsp Dijon mustard
1-2 tsp curry powder
1 tsp salt
6 boneless chicken breast halves (6 oz each)
1 tsp cornstarch
1/3 cup cold water

In a large bowl, combine the first seven ingredients; set aside 1/3 cup for basting.  Dip chicken in remaining butter mixture; place in a well-greased 9x13 baking dish.  Bake, uncovered, at 350 degrees for 1 hour, basting occasionally with reserved butter mixture.

Remove chicken and keep warm.  In a small saucepan, combine cornstarch and water until smooth.  Stir in the pan drippings.  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ened.  Drizzle over chicken.
